- import { APIResource } from "../../resource.js";
- import * as Core from "../../core.js";
- import * as FilesAPI from "../files.js";
- import * as PartsAPI from "./parts.js";
- import { PartCreateParams, Parts, UploadPart } from "./parts.js";
- export declare class Uploads extends APIResource {
- parts: PartsAPI.Parts;
- /**
- * Creates an intermediate
- * [Upload](https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/uploads/object) object
- * that you can add
- * [Parts](https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/uploads/part-object) to.
- * Currently, an Upload can accept at most 8 GB in total and expires after an hour
- * after you create it.
- *
- * Once you complete the Upload, we will create a
- * [File](https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/files/object) object that
- * contains all the parts you uploaded. This File is usable in the rest of our
- * platform as a regular File object.
- *
- * For certain `purpose` values, the correct `mime_type` must be specified. Please
- * refer to documentation for the
- * [supported MIME types for your use case](https://platform.openai.com/docs/assistants/tools/file-search#supported-files).
- *
- * For guidance on the proper filename extensions for each purpose, please follow
- * the documentation on
- * [creating a File](https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/files/create).
- */
- create(body: UploadCreateParams, options?: Core.RequestOptions): Core.APIPromise<Upload>;
- /**
- * Cancels the Upload. No Parts may be added after an Upload is cancelled.
- */
- cancel(uploadId: string, options?: Core.RequestOptions): Core.APIPromise<Upload>;
- /**
- * Completes the
- * [Upload](https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/uploads/object).
- *
- * Within the returned Upload object, there is a nested
- * [File](https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/files/object) object that
- * is ready to use in the rest of the platform.
- *
- * You can specify the order of the Parts by passing in an ordered list of the Part
- * IDs.
- *
- * The number of bytes uploaded upon completion must match the number of bytes
- * initially specified when creating the Upload object. No Parts may be added after
- * an Upload is completed.
- */
- complete(uploadId: string, body: UploadCompleteParams, options?: Core.RequestOptions): Core.APIPromise<Upload>;
- }
- /**
- * The Upload object can accept byte chunks in the form of Parts.
- */
- export interface Upload {
- /**
- * The Upload unique identifier, which can be referenced in API endpoints.
- */
- id: string;
- /**
- * The intended number of bytes to be uploaded.
- */
- bytes: number;
- /**
- * The Unix timestamp (in seconds) for when the Upload was created.
- */
- created_at: number;
- /**
- * The Unix timestamp (in seconds) for when the Upload will expire.
- */
- expires_at: number;
- /**
- * The name of the file to be uploaded.
- */
- filename: string;
- /**
- * The object type, which is always "upload".
- */
- object: 'upload';
- /**
- * The intended purpose of the file.
- * [Please refer here](https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/files/object#files/object-purpose)
- * for acceptable values.
- */
- purpose: string;
- /**
- * The status of the Upload.
- */
- status: 'pending' | 'completed' | 'cancelled' | 'expired';
- /**
- * The `File` object represents a document that has been uploaded to OpenAI.
- */
- file?: FilesAPI.FileObject | null;
- }
- export interface UploadCreateParams {
- /**
- * The number of bytes in the file you are uploading.
- */
- bytes: number;
- /**
- * The name of the file to upload.
- */
- filename: string;
- /**
- * The MIME type of the file.
- *
- * This must fall within the supported MIME types for your file purpose. See the
- * supported MIME types for assistants and vision.
- */
- mime_type: string;
- /**
- * The intended purpose of the uploaded file.
- *
- * See the
- * [documentation on File purposes](https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/files/create#files-create-purpose).
- */
- purpose: FilesAPI.FilePurpose;
- }
- export interface UploadCompleteParams {
- /**
- * The ordered list of Part IDs.
- */
- part_ids: Array<string>;
- /**
- * The optional md5 checksum for the file contents to verify if the bytes uploaded
- * matches what you expect.
- */
- md5?: string;
- }
- export declare namespace Uploads {
- export { type Upload as Upload, type UploadCreateParams as UploadCreateParams, type UploadCompleteParams as UploadCompleteParams, };
- export { Parts as Parts, type UploadPart as UploadPart, type PartCreateParams as PartCreateParams };
- }
